Overview of Work-Life Discoveries

The quest for work-life balance has triggered numerous discoveries in personal and professional realms. Effective strategies emerge from various individuals who navigate daily responsibilities while striving for greater harmony. Mindfulness techniques, time management skills, and flexibility in work arrangements contribute significantly to an improved lifestyle.

Many people embrace remote work options to create a sanctuary at home. This arrangement fosters productivity and reduces commute stress. Constructing designated workspaces helps establish boundaries that separate professional and personal lives.

Setting clear goals plays a crucial role in enhancing work-life balance. SMART (Specific, Measurable, Achievable, Relevant, Time-bound) goals enable individuals to focus on priorities. Following such a method increases satisfaction and reduces feelings of overwhelm.

Digital tools also enhance organization and communication. Apps for task management and calendar scheduling streamline daily activities. Utilizing these resources can simplify balancing professional demands with personal needs.

Social support networks lend additional strength. Friends, family, and colleagues provide encouragement and accountability. Engaging regularly with these networks reinforces a sense of belonging and community.

Exploring hobbies and interests fosters personal growth and fulfillment. Pursuing passion projects helps individuals recharge mentally and emotionally. Balancing work commitments while nurturing personal interests enhances overall well-being.

Incorporating physical activity into daily routines improves mental health and boosts productivity. Exercise not only reduces stress but also enhances focus and energy levels. Adopting a proactive approach to fitness ultimately complements work-life integration.

Setting Boundaries

Establishing clear boundaries separates professional responsibilities from personal time. Individuals can designate specific work hours, minimizing the risk of office tasks spilling into personal life. Creating a designated workspace fosters focus, allowing for productive engagement during work periods. Shifting attention away from work outside set hours promotes rest and rejuvenation. It becomes essential to communicate these boundaries to colleagues and family, ensuring mutual respect for time constraints. Reinforcing these limits daily cultivates a healthier relationship with work and leisure.
